[QUOTE="copperwave, post: 286249, member: 52084"] Thanks Guys - this is fixed....though not quite the way I imagined. The DNS pointer was the clue. Unknown to me, the TVServer and the PC client that wouldn't work were set to use the "Primary DNS suffix" in the Network Identification / More dialogue. Not sure why I had set this but the effect was that "htpc" was resolving to my external static IP address. I've turned this off (on both the server and the client and hey presto I'm back in business.
